Engine Oil Replacement and Maintenance for Your 2001 Daihatsu Terios

Looking after your 2001 Daihatsu Terios involves more than just making sure it looks good on the outside - keeping the internal engine components running smoothly is crucial. One of the key aspects of regular vehicle maintenance is ensuring that you change your engine oil at the recommended intervals. Proper engine oil maintenance can greatly extend the life of your engine and keep your Terios running smoothly.

Here are a few essential tips for maintaining the engine oil in your 2001 Daihatsu Terios:

  1. Understanding the Frequency: It's typically a good idea to change your engine oil every 10,000 kilometres or so, or every six months - whichever comes first. However, if you frequently drive in tough conditions like dirt roads or make short trips often, consider changing it a bit sooner. Keep an eye on your vehicle's performance and consult the owner's manual for more specific guidelines tailored for your model.
  2. Selecting the Right Oil: Your 2001 Daihatsu Terios requires a specific type of engine oil to function properly. It's generally recommended that you use a high-quality 10W-30 oil, which suits both the engine specs and the typical climate conditions it will experience. Always look for reputable brands that meet or exceed the specifications set by the manufacturer. Using the correct grade of oil is crucial, as it ensures good lubrication and efficient running.
  3. Checking Oil Levels: Regularly check your oil levels to ensure everything is in order. It's a straightforward task - simply pull out the dipstick, wipe it clean, dip it back in, and then see where your oil level sits. Make sure your vehicle is on a level surface and cool when you're doing this check for accurate readings. If you find that the oil level is low, top it up with the right oil type while being careful not to overfill, as excess oil can cause damage to your engine.

Aside from these regular tasks, pay attention to any unusual signs such as excessive engine noise, changes in oil colour, or the oil warning light on your dashboard. These could be indications that your oil needs changing sooner than you expected or that there might be another issue at play. Taking prompt action can save you from costly repairs down the line.

By staying on top of your engine oil maintenance, you're safeguarding your 2001 Daihatsu Terios from undue wear and tear, helping ensure that it remains a reliable companion on your journeys.
